From 2:51 - 2:53 you are showing a manual, I have never seen this one before. May I ask what manual that is? Thanks and great job on this video!
tyroneart 1 year ago
@tyroneart Hi! It`s the so-called Lichtenauer MS (Anonymus, ca 1508) from Glasgow, catalogue number E.1939.65.341. Thanks!
